Just thought I'd post up a results thread from my last night's Monday Modern. I've been playing Nathan Jones' 75 since the GP Boston lists have come out and before the last two weeks, I've been muddling through that 2-2 to 3-1 type bracket landing me just out of contention for prize support. Last Monday and this Monday, I won both events though (3-1 on breakers and 3-0-1, draw coming to a good 5 color tribal zoo). Last night, in addition to that match, I played against G/W Hate Bears (this one was rough), Merfolk, and Burn. The burn player wasn't too experienced just yet and was burning my face when I had active Signal Pests on the board that ended up going lethal with Ornithopters. Against the 5 color tribal zoo, I misplayed at one point in the mid point of game 3 where I should have kept my Ravager alive instead of trading with his Wild Nacatl (I attacked into it, thinking i'd move the counters onto my etched champion and have lethal eventually). At the end of the game, he was left at 2 at the end of the 5 extra turns so that extra 3 or 4 damage done by the unblockable Etched Champion might have mattered (kinda hard to explain without seeing the board state). I had the GW matchup won until he resolved a Restoration Angel that I couldn't deal with so that match up was really, really close..I just barely eeked it out on damage. The Merfolk matchup was basically me attacking with flyers and hoping he didn't see Hurkyll's Recall..which, luckily he didn't this time. I don't foresee myself changing the list any time soon. That being said, it's a ridiculously hard deck when it comes to mulligans.

Hi, what do you prefer to play, Wear // Tear or Nature's Claim ?
It's generally accepted that Wear // Tear is better than Nature's Claim for our purposes. Both cards are mainly used for enchantment destruction, notably Stony Silence. While both cards can hit artifacts we have Ancient Grudge which is stronger for artifact destruction. It basically comes down to white mana + utility vs green mana and 4 life.

The thing about Stain the Mind, and Cranial Extraction effects in general, is that they're only really good against decks where if it resolves, you pretty much win the game. Such decks as Living End, Ad Nauseum, and Scapeshift.
I've heard there are players siding in Chalice of the Void against Ascendancy Combo, Burn, and UR Delver, which are three of the most played decks right now. It also screws over Infect, Living End, and Storm a little bit. Even Zoo is playing Chalice main. They kept Wild Nacatl and Kird Ape, replaced Lightning Bolt with Dead // Gone, and play Pyroclasm and Volcanic Fallout in the main. I think Affinity can play Chalice in the 75 as well, since our only 1 drops are Signal Pest, Springleaf Drum, and Galvanic Blast, and we are capable of playing Chalice for x=1 on turn 1.

played at a modern swiss event at a shop with a 3-2 result, finishing at 10th place out of 22 player.
match 1 vs merfolk. 0-2, meet all the hate cards post sideboard. attribute loss due to loss of tempo from vapour snag and hurkyl recall
match 2 vs rakdos beatdown 2-0 very good match up as I am much faster than him.
match 3 vs RW Burn 1-2 I think I have mis-sideboard by taking out the wrong cards. also I kept a questionable hand on game 2 which is asking for trouble. did learn abit from the player post game about what I should do better.
match 4 vs UB faeris 2-0 good matchup, again I am too fast for him. he don't have enough hate in sideboard against my deck.
match 5 vs Burn/RDW 2-0 I have quite a good hand and he didn't have enough hate against my deck.
\lesson learnt during this event is my sideboarding skill need to improve. I should board stuff of similar cmc in and out to prevent tempo loss. signal pest and memnite should not be my priority in boarding as they are the one that can turn my metalcraft on early.
ensoul artefact is bad against merfolk which play vapour snag that can 1 for 2 my cards easily. should be sideboarding it out in future match against merfolk. hurkyl recall can be a bit devastating to my tempo is I have too much 2 drops. might board out stell overseer and ensoul artefact for whipflare, thoughtseize and wear//tear.
I have a question for you guys, should I be running an island or a mountain? I've always thought island but I'm running an equal number of red and blue cards in the mainboard but I have more red cards in the sideboard. Another thing to think about is that Blood moon means my basic land becomes more relevant and when blood moon is in play, an island would be better. So what do you think, Island or Mountain?
I would said island is better as after you blood moon, you have no lack of red source, but blue source is required for master of etherium and ensoul artefact, therefore island is better.
I do not like blood moon for sideboard in this deck because it kills 8 of my manland and also could affect my coloured mana source. however if your meta is full of scapeshift and multi-couloured deck, you could try to use blood moon, however from my testing, I find I can host some decks by other cards without use of blood moon.

I mentioned it a few days ago, and everybody just ignored it! They were all too busy talking about Stain the Mind, and not a single acknowledgment was made to Chalice. I feel like I'm taking crazy pills! Anyway, I really think it's good right now with reasons stated in my previous comment, and I will try it out this weekend. Also, when we look at the SCG Minneapolis top 8 deck lists, and break them down to their 1-drops, we get:
Blue Moon - 14
UR Delver - 26
UR Delver - 36
Burn - 16
Bogles - 27
Burn - 18
Infect - 27
UR Delver - 30
As you can see, Chalice on 1 shuts down roughly a third to half of their decks.
Chalice is definitely a good hose ard. I just wonder what will you side out after boarding chalice? the reason so far of not boarding in chalice by affinity players are that it equally affect us and what measure can we take to reduce the impact on us? we have many hate cards that is against us, we do not want to put in extra hate against our own deck. if a good compromise is achieved, I think chalice will catch on.
